I'd recommend the Kelty 10x10 screened tent. Excellent strength-to-weight ratio (the tent only weights 12 LBS and change, far lighter than many competitor's tents) and 2 large access doors. Will set up over/accommodate a picnic table:

here-->

It's way cheaper to buy it in the US, at around ~~ $139
